How they compare

Oman currently reports 670.08 TJ against 574.78 TJ in Kiribati, a difference of 95.3 TJ.

That makes Oman's figure about 1.2 times Kiribati's.

The two have swapped places 3 times across 35 shared years of data; in 1990 it was Kiribati ahead.

Kiribati ranks 168th and Oman ranks 165th of 226 countries.

Across the 4 decades both report, Kiribati averaged higher in 3 and Oman in 1.

Head to head by decade

Decade Kiribati Oman Difference Ahead
1990s 467.71 TJ 122.69 TJ 345.02 TJ Kiribati
2000s 502.98 TJ 178.52 TJ 324.46 TJ Kiribati
2010s 555.25 TJ 525.08 TJ 30.18 TJ Kiribati
2020s 571.61 TJ 645.1 TJ 73.49 TJ Oman

Averages of every year both report within each decade.

The FAOSTAT domain Bioenergy contains data on bioenergy use and bioenergy production, covering the following items: i) animal waste, ii) bagasse, iii) bio jet kerosene, iv) biodiesel, v) biogases, vi) biogasoline, vii) black liquor, viii) charcoal, ix) fuelwood, x) other liquid biofuels, xi) other vegetal material and residues.
